  1. /** @license
  2.  * DHTML Snowstorm! JavaScript-based snow for web pages
  3.  * Making it snow on the internets since 2003. You're welcome.
  4.  * -----------------------------------------------------------
  5.  * Version 1.44.20131208 (Previous rev: 1.44.20131125)
  6.  * Copyright (c) 2007, Scott Schiller. All rights reserved.
  7.  * Code provided under the BSD License
  8.  * http://schillmania.com/projects/snowstorm/license.txt
  9.  */
  10.  
  11. /*jslint nomen: true, plusplus: true, sloppy: true, vars: true, white: true */
  12. /*global window, document, navigator, clearInterval, setInterval */
  13.  
  14. var snowStorm = (function(window, document) {
  15.  
  16.     // --- common properties ---
  17.  
  18.     this.autoStart = true;          // Whether the snow should start automatically or not.
  19.     this.excludeMobile = true;      // Snow is likely to be bad news for mobile phones' CPUs (and batteries.) Enable at your own risk.
  20.     this.flakesMax = 128;           // Limit total amount of snow made (falling + sticking)
  21.     this.flakesMaxActive = 64;      // Limit amount of snow falling at once (less = lower CPU use)
  22.     this.animationInterval = 33;    // Theoretical "miliseconds per frame" measurement. 20 = fast + smooth, but high CPU use. 50 = more conservative, but slower
  23.     this.useGPU = true;             // Enable transform-based hardware acceleration, reduce CPU load.
  24.     this.className = null;          // CSS class name for further customization on snow elements
  25.     this.excludeMobile = true;      // Snow is likely to be bad news for mobile phones' CPUs (and batteries.) By default, be nice.
  26.     this.flakeBottom = null;        // Integer for Y axis snow limit, 0 or null for "full-screen" snow effect
  27.     this.followMouse = true;        // Snow movement can respond to the user's mouse
  28.     this.snowColor = '#FFFFFF';        // Don't eat (or use?) yellow snow.
  29.     this.snowCharacter = '•';  // • = bullet, · is square on some systems etc.
  30.     this.snowStick = true;          // Whether or not snow should "stick" at the bottom. When off, will never collect.
  31.     this.targetElement = null;      // element which snow will be appended to (null = document.body) - can be an element ID eg. 'myDiv', or a DOM node reference
  32.     this.useMeltEffect = true;      // When recycling fallen snow (or rarely, when falling), have it "melt" and fade out if browser supports it
  33.     this.useTwinkleEffect = false;  // Allow snow to randomly "flicker" in and out of view while falling
  34.     this.usePositionFixed = false;  // true = snow does not shift vertically when scrolling. May increase CPU load, disabled by default - if enabled, used only where supported
  35.     this.usePixelPosition = false;  // Whether to use pixel values for snow top/left vs. percentages. Auto-enabled if body is position:relative or targetElement is specified.
  36.  
  37.     // --- less-used bits ---
  38.  
  39.     this.freezeOnBlur = true;       // Only snow when the window is in focus (foreground.) Saves CPU.
  40.     this.flakeLeftOffset = 0;       // Left margin/gutter space on edge of container (eg. browser window.) Bump up these values if seeing horizontal scrollbars.
  41.     this.flakeRightOffset = 0;      // Right margin/gutter space on edge of container
  42.     this.flakeWidth = 8;            // Max pixel width reserved for snow element
  43.     this.flakeHeight = 8;           // Max pixel height reserved for snow element
  44.     this.vMaxX = 5;                 // Maximum X velocity range for snow
  45.     this.vMaxY = 4;                 // Maximum Y velocity range for snow
  46.     this.zIndex = 0;                // CSS stacking order applied to each snowflake
  47.
